Here's what is posted on Disney's Terms and Conditions:

Cruise Cancellation Fees:

For 2009/2010 Cruises Less Than 10 Days
For Post-2010 Cruises Less Than 10 Days where Embark or Debark is U.S. Port

Days prior to Vacation Commencement Date Fee Amount
45 days or more Deposit per Guest for Suites/Concierge staterooms
74-45 days Deposit per Guest for Non-Suites/Concierge staterooms
44-8 days 50% of vacation price per Guest
7 days or less No refund
